Say there's a white kid who lives in a nice home, goes to an all-white school, and is pretty much having everything handed to him on a platter - for him to pick up a rap tape is incredible to me, because what that's saying is that he's living a fantasy life of rebellion.
Interpretation
The quote reflects on the contrast between privilege and rebellion in the context of music, particularly rap.
Eminem's quote highlights the surprising nature of a privileged white kid embracing rap music, which often embodies themes of rebellion and struggle. It suggests that engaging with a culture that contrasts sharply with one's own experiences can be seen as a form of escapism or a desire to connect with an alternative identity, thereby emphasizing the complexities of cultural appreciation versus cultural appropriation.
